Output 54a3b24873ea1abd88057139f127f073f0a27ed53869ec2d210ce6a803e5bc5e:2

value
11825338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74250eb4e692f9c4bb4d8365e7f7a07018c4c01e OP_EQUAL
address
3CH8hbL5sstwLSUgDowW1sxP3f5E7XcVt5
transaction
54a3b24873ea1abd88057139f127f073f0a27ed53869ec2d210ce6a803e5bc5e